Transaction 4200893571c0852421d64e39746ff215dee33868a471c5c2a22eea8dd0f9eee5
1 Input
2 Outputs
- 4200893571c0852421d64e39746ff215dee33868a471c5c2a22eea8dd0f9eee5:0
- 4200893571c0852421d64e39746ff215dee33868a471c5c2a22eea8dd0f9eee5:1
value 4031024
address mhWhC91XfN8xZRXr9wBRwabkr4PT6FxVhn
value 4945017872
address n199PxqhTzLQSP97jWPXGnWfwQhwaFu4VR